The Essential Role of Your Sewage Ejector Pump

Imagine your home’s plumbing system like a one-way street for wastewater. Gravity usually does most of the work, pushing everything downhill towards the municipal sewer or your septic tank. But what happens when you have a bathroom in the basement? That wastewater needs a little help getting uphill. That’s where your sewage ejector pump comes in. It’s a hardworking pump designed to lift wastewater from lower levels and send it to the main sewer line.

How It Works: A Basic Overview

A sewage ejector pump system typically includes a sealed tank (called a basin) buried below the lowest fixture it serves. When wastewater flows into this basin from toilets, sinks, or showers, it fills the tank. Once the water level reaches a certain point, a float switch activates the pump. The pump then turns on, expels the wastewater through a discharge pipe, and sends it to the main sewer line. After the wastewater is gone, the basin empties, and the pump shuts off, ready for the next load.

Why Do Sewage Ejector Pumps Fail? Common Culprits

Like any mechanical device, sewage ejector pumps don’t last forever. They face constant work and can succumb to various issues. Understanding these common failure points can help you recognize potential problems before they become major disasters.

Clogs and Blockages: The Usual Suspects

The most frequent reason for an ejector pump failure is a clog. People sometimes flush things down the toilet that shouldn’t go there. Think wet wipes, paper towels, feminine hygiene products, grease, and even small objects. These items don’t break down easily and can get caught in the pump’s impeller or pipes. This can prevent the pump from operating correctly or at all. A severe clog can lead to serious sewage backups into your home.

Mechanical Wear and Tear

Over time, the internal parts of the pump can wear out. Seals can degrade, bearings can seize, and the motor can burn out. This is especially true for older pumps that have been in service for many years. If your pump is making unusual noises or seems to be running longer than usual, it might be a sign of mechanical wear and tear.

Electrical Issues: A Hidden Danger

Sewage ejector pumps rely on electricity to function. Problems with the power supply, faulty wiring, or a tripped circuit breaker can stop the pump in its tracks. Sometimes, the float switch itself can malfunction, failing to signal the pump to turn on or off at the right times. These electrical issues can be tricky to diagnose and require professional attention.

Improper Installation or Sizing

If the pump system wasn’t installed correctly or if it’s undersized for the home’s needs, it will be under constant strain. This can lead to premature failure. An improperly installed system might not drain efficiently, causing backups and stress on the pump’s motor.

Signs Your Sewage Ejector Pump Might Be Failing

Catching the problem early is key to minimizing damage and cost. Keep an ear and nose out for these warning signs. They often appear before a complete breakdown.

Foul Odors: The Unmistakable Signal

One of the first and most obvious signs is a persistent, unpleasant sewer smell in your basement or lower levels. This indicates that wastewater isn’t being properly expelled and is starting to stagnate. This smell is a clear indicator of potential sewage contamination. Ignoring it can lead to more significant problems.

Slow Drains and Gurgling Sounds

If drains in your basement or even on lower floors start draining slowly, or if you hear gurgling sounds from your pipes, it could be a sign of a partial blockage or a struggling pump. This is often the first hint that your sewage ejector pump is not working at full capacity. You might notice water pooling in drains.

Water Backups in Fixtures

The most dramatic sign is water backing up into toilets, sinks, or showers, especially when you use a fixture on a higher level. This means the pump is either not running or is unable to discharge the wastewater effectively. This is a critical situation, and you should call a professional right away.

Unusual Noises from the Pump Basin

Listen for strange sounds coming from the area where your ejector pump is located. Grinding, humming, or banging noises can indicate that the pump is struggling with a clog, has a mechanical issue, or its motor is failing. These abnormal pump sounds are not to be ignored.

Preventing Future Sewage Ejector Pump Problems

Once your pump is fixed, you’ll want to do everything you can to keep it running smoothly. Here are a few tips:

  • Only flush toilet paper and human waste.
  • Avoid pouring grease or food scraps down drains.
  • Install a trash can in your bathroom for hygiene products.
  • Be mindful of what goes into your washing machine and dishwasher.
  • Have your pump system inspected periodically.

Regular maintenance can help identify small issues before they become big problems. Think of it like an oil change for your car; it keeps the system running efficiently. This can help prevent situations like basement flooding after rain if the pump is overwhelmed.

How long does sewage cleanup take?

The duration of sewage cleanup can vary significantly. Factors include the extent of the backup, the types of materials affected, and the drying time needed. While minor issues might be resolved in a day or two, extensive contamination could take a week or more. It’s important to be patient and allow professionals to complete the job thoroughly to mitigate serious health risks.

What are the health risks of sewage backups?

Sewage contains a potent mix of bacteria, viruses, parasites, and other harmful pathogens. Exposure can lead to a range of illnesses, from gastrointestinal problems like nausea and diarrhea to more severe infections affecting the skin, respiratory system, and even the nervous system. What should I do if I suspect my sewage ejector pump is failing?

If you notice foul odors, slow drains, gurgling sounds, or actual water backups, turn off any water fixtures that might contribute to the problem. Avoid using toilets or running water. Then, immediately contact a qualified plumbing or water damage restoration professional. Do not wait to get help; prompt action is key.

How often should a sewage ejector pump be inspected?

Regular inspections are recommended, typically annually or bi-annually, depending on the pump’s age and usage. A professional inspection can identify potential issues like wear and tear, electrical problems, or early signs of clogging. This proactive approach helps prevent unexpected failures and costly emergency repairs, ensuring your pump continues to function effectively and avoid issues like water collecting below grade.
